Open Source Software OSS 101 Appreciation Workshop Train 开源软件101欣赏工作坊的火车

合集下载

基于开源软件开发专有软件的知识产权保护

基于开源软件开发专有软件的知识产权保护

的 估 计 和 预 防 。
关 键 词 :开 源 软 件 ;专 有 软 件 ;许 可 证 ;知 识 产 权 保 护
中 图 分 类 号 :D923.4
文 献 标 识 码 :A
文 章 编 号 :1674—8425(2013)07—0022—04
近 年 来 开 源 软 件 发 展 迅 速 ,为 我 国 软 件 产 业 的 发 展 带 来 了 良 好 的 契 机 ,我 国 已 经 把 促 进 开 源 软 件 产 业 发 展 合 作 作 为 当 前 发 展 自主 软 件 产 业 的 重 要 战 略 举 措 之 一 。 目 前 ,基 础 软 件 尤 其 是 国 产 操 作 系 统 几 乎 都 是 基 于 开 源 软 件 开 发 而 来 。 但 由 于对 开 源软件 知识 产权 的保 护没 有 明 确 的法 律规 定 ,使 用 者 对 各 种 开 源 软 件 许 可 证 缺 乏 深 入 理 解 , 在 需要 同 时执行 多项许 可 证 时 不能 正 确 选择 从 而 导 致 许 可 证 之 间 的 冲 突 ,违 反 许 可 证 约 定 ,由此 产 生 的 开 源 软 件 知 识 产 权 纠 纷 在 国 内 外 都 已 发 生 。 因 此 ,对 基 于 开 源 软 件 进 行 创 新 开 发 并 商 业 化 可 能 面 临 的 知 识 产 权 纠 纷 应 有 充 分 的估 计 和 预 防 。
知识 产权与产 业发展 重庆理工大学学报(社会科学) 2013年第27卷第7期 Journal of Chongqing University of Technologyf Social Science)Vo1.27 No.7 2013
doi:10.3969/j.issn.1674-8425(s).2013.07.005

开源软件开发者和源代码协调性的网络建设分析

开源软件开发者和源代码协调性的网络建设分析

开源软件开发者和源代码协调性的网络建设分析作者:张祎来源:《中国新通信》2023年第23期张祎(1975-),女,汉族,重庆铜梁,硕士,副教授,研究方向:软件技术。

摘要:在开源软件开发中,一般以自愿参加和开放服务为基本原则,由此吸引了更多的软件开发者加入其中。

但开源社区合作协调管理是一个相对棘手的问题。

对此,本文探究了开源软件开发者和源代码协调性的网络建设,分析了元网络中的依存关系对软件成功的影响情况,并从中介性、等级性、边缘性和一致性等方面研究了相互依存中的协调性问题,为更好地协调软件开发中开发者和源代码之间的关系提供参考。

关键词:开源软件;开发者;源代码;协调性;网络建设一、引言就开源软件开发者社区来看,因为开发者来源于全国各地,而他们可以通过互联网实现协同开发,使用在线源代码管理工具应用、缺陷管理系统和电子邮件列表管理等项目,基于自身兴趣参与到开源软件开发中。

从商业视角来看,他们不需要承担其他责任,对开发进度和贡献可以自行决定。

因此,在这种开放环境中,开源软件社区确保了必要的约束并且非常分散。

为了让开源软件开发项目顺利推进,需要有可靠的协调方式,确保开发者和源代码之间的协调。

因此,需要研究软件开发中的协调机制。

这种协调机制的构建实际上就是对依存关系的管理。

以往,研究者对于提升开发者之间的依存关系也有一些研究。

例如,通过设计结构矩阵来对软件源代码结构进行分析,Oh等人研究了开发者依存网络特性对网络动态稳定性的影响[1]。

Cataldo等人的研究得出,在跨地域合作的软件开发中,需求容易出现变动,且可能超出团队界限。

有效的协调互动可以缩减开发时间,然而,现有研究还没有将源代码和开发者依存网络联系起来,也没有对开源软件的开发协调性进行专门的分析[2]。

探究软件源代码和开发者之间的依存关系,主要是从开源软件开发的中介性、等级性、边缘性、一致性以及邻接性等层面开展研究,并研究依存网络特性对最终软件项目成功的影响。

ossq使用方法

ossq使用方法

ossq使用方法【原创版1篇】目录(篇1)1.ossq 简介2.ossq 使用方法3.ossq 使用案例4.ossq 的优势与不足正文(篇1)一、ossq 简介OSSQ(Open Source Software Quality)是一个开源软件质量评估工具,旨在帮助开发人员和测试人员评估软件质量,以便改进软件设计和开发过程。

OSSQ 提供了一系列指标,如代码复杂度、可读性、可维护性等,以帮助评估软件质量。

二、ossq 使用方法1.安装与配置在使用 OSSQ 之前,需要先在其官方网站上下载并安装相应版本的软件。

安装完成后,需要对 OSSQ 进行配置,包括设置评估规则、代码格式化等。

2.代码分析在配置完成后,将需要评估的代码上传至 OSSQ,并运行分析。

OSSQ 会根据所设置的评估规则,对代码进行全面分析,并生成评估报告。

3.评估报告评估报告会以可视化的方式展示评估结果,包括各项指标的具体数值、代码存在的问题、改进建议等。

用户可以根据报告中的信息,对代码进行优化和改进。

三、ossq 使用案例OSSQ 可以广泛应用于各种开源软件项目的质量评估,如操作系统、编译器、数据库等。

以下是一个 OSSQ 使用案例:假设有一个名为“MyProject”的开源项目,项目团队希望使用 OSSQ 评估代码质量,以便发现潜在问题并进行改进。

团队成员首先安装并配置OSSQ,然后将 MyProject 的代码上传至 OSSQ 进行分析。

分析完成后,团队成员根据评估报告,对代码进行了一系列优化和改进,从而提高了代码质量。

四、ossq 的优势与不足1.优势(1)全面性:OSSQ 提供了全面的代码质量指标,可以帮助开发人员从多个维度评估代码质量。

(2)可视化:评估报告以可视化的方式展示,便于用户理解和使用。

(3)灵活性:OSSQ 支持自定义评估规则,可以根据项目需求进行调整。

2.不足(1)学习成本:OSSQ 功能丰富,用户需要投入一定时间和精力学习使用。

ossd黑名单

ossd黑名单

ossd黑名单
什么是OSS黑名单
OSS黑名单(Open Source Software blacklist)也被称为OSS黑榜,是一种软件专利授权方案,它可以将某些不合规的K开源用户,
软件和应用程序的信息放到一个共享的黑名单上,以使该软件能够被
安全地使用。

OSS许可证者提出OSS黑名单的基本原因是为了保护K开源软件的
安全和有效性,并确保它的进步。

OSS黑名单可以帮助OSS许可证者清楚地认识到未在任何授权协议下使用软件之中的不良用户,并从此限
制他们对软件的使用。

OSS黑名单也可以让许可证者监控K开源软件的利用情况,以便确保它们遵守授权协议中的全部规定。

OSS黑名单的另一个作用就是确保遵守授权协定的程度,即确保使
用该软件的人都能遵守K开源许可协议。

OSS黑名单的概念就是让许可证者可以将授权软件的背景、发布者以及产品及其使用信息登记到OSS 黑名单上,以便许可证者能够将自己的软件与OSS黑名单上的授权软
件区分开来,确保它们得到真正的授权。

以上虽然是OSS黑名单的优点,但也有一些由此引起的问题,比如
这可能会威胁到K开源软件的开发者,有可能把合规的K开源软件污
染到灰色地带,也可能影响用户的隐私,同样的,还可能出现OSS黑
名单的泛滥,这会增加软件开发的成本和时间等等。

因此,OSS黑名单既有优点也有缺点,其是否能成功取决于如何使
用它。

应该清楚地看到OSS黑名单想要达成何种目标,把握好它的作
用极限,同时要严格执行相应的法律、监管措施以杜绝出现恶意行为、保护用户和软件等等;当然,OSS黑名单也可以作为催化剂,来推动K
开源软件的进步。

oss的开源声明

oss的开源声明

Open Source Software (OSS)是指源代码可以自由获取、使用、修改和分发的软件。

OSS 的开源声明通常包括以下几个方面:
1. 许可证声明:明确软件采用的开源许可证类型,比如MIT License、GNU General Public License (GPL)、Apache License等。

许可证通常规定了软件的使用、修改和分发条件。

2. 源代码获取方式:提供获取源代码的途径,比如指向代码托管平台上的仓库链接。

3. 免责声明:声明软件是按原样提供,不提供任何明示或暗示的担保或保证。

4. 贡献者声明:列出了为该项目做出贡献的个人或组织,并阐明了他们对软件版权的归属。

以上内容可能因项目而异,但这些是常见的开源声明要素。

oss安全措施

oss安全措施

oss安全措施全文共四篇示例,供读者参考第一篇示例:我们需要了解OSS的安全性究竟包括哪些方面。

通常来说,OSS 的安全措施主要涉及数据加密、数据备份、身份认证、访问控制、监控和审计等方面。

这些措施都是为了保护数据的完整性、保密性和可用性,确保数据在存储、传输和处理过程中不受到恶意攻击和意外损坏。

针对OSS的安全问题,我们应该采取哪些措施呢?进行风险评估是十分必要的。

通过对数据存储、传输和处理环节的风险评估,可以及时发现潜在的安全问题和漏洞,并采取相应的措施进行解决。

加强数据加密是保护数据安全的重要手段。

采用可信的加密算法对数据进行加密,可以有效防止数据在传输和存储过程中被窃取或篡改。

及时备份数据也是保障数据安全的关键措施之一。

定期进行数据备份,可以确保数据在遭受攻击或意外损坏时能够快速恢复。

加强身份认证和访问控制也是OSS安全的重要环节。

对用户进行身份验证,并根据其权限设置访问控制策略,可以有效防止未授权用户对数据进行访问和操作。

对数据的监控和审计也是保障数据安全的必不可少的环节。

通过记录用户的操作日志和行为,可以及时发现异常行为和攻击事件,以便及时采取措施进行处理。

随着技术的不断发展和进步,OSS的安全问题也是一个不断变化和演进的过程。

企业需要不断加强对OSS安全的管理和监控,及时更新安全策略和措施,以应对不断变化的安全威胁。

只有通过不断完善和加强安全措施,才能有效保护企业的数据和信息安全,确保云计算的可靠性和稳定性。

第二篇示例:随着互联网的发展和数据量的不断增加,开源软件(Open Source Software,简称OSS)在企业中的应用越来越广泛。

随之而来的问题也随之而来,如何确保开源软件的安全性成为了很多企业和组织关注的重点。

本文将详细介绍关于OSS安全措施的相关内容,包括其定义、重要性、常见的风险以及有效的应对措施。

OSS安全措施是指在使用开源软件时采取的一系列安全措施,旨在确保开源软件在企业中的安全使用和部署。

开源软件和云计算技术在数字图书馆中的开发应用

开源软件和云计算技术在数字图书馆中的开发应用
2)开源软件一般都是遵循开放性、灵活性和前瞻性的原则 它提供开放的系统架构,易于构建更多的新型业务, 易于引进相关行 业的业务,易与国际规范相结合,便于借鉴国际研究成果。如: J2EE的开发平台,Eclipse, Tomcat 应用服务器以及CAS统一认证 系统、OAI数字仓储系统、Liferay Portal、JBMP等。 系统架构采用模块化设计,从功能模块的角度出发,定义清晰统一的 接口标准,方便应用调用多种功能,实现各种业务,以达到资源共享 的目的。
6)统一检索USP应用系统在虚拟服务器安装、发布、 cas(Central Authentication Service)统一认证和统一检索服 务说明
(1)虚拟机服务器的IP:59.64.145.253,在虚拟服务器上发布统一检 索的应用(使用MyEclipse, Tomcat平台和应用服务器)
(2) CAS统一认证服务器的IP:59.64.145.249 (3)不同操作系统(Windows和Linux)虚拟客户机IP:59.64.145.245 (4)通过虚拟化技术实现的虚拟服务器的功能和物理服务器实现的功能
(3)点击VMware Workstation中的new virtual machine建 立一个虚拟机
(4)安装虚拟化服务器的操作系统(Windows Server 2003或 Linux) (5)虚拟化服务器界面(目前有服务器虚拟机Windows Server 2003和Ubuntu Linux)
3)例如:VMware虚拟数据中心操作系统是vSphere(VDC-OS)
(1)体现资源整合的资源池的应用 • 虚拟计算:硬件可提供虚拟化 • 虚拟存储:有存储管理功能、存储复制的功能以及存储虚拟应用功能的存储
设备 • 虚拟网络:具有虚拟网络管理的网络

对开源发展现状及未来的探讨

对开源发展现状及未来的探讨

对开源发展现状及未来的探讨【摘要】本文通过开源软件历史发展过程的回顾,及当前开源软件的发展现状及趋势的论述,得出了开源软件和开源思想的发展前景,并将在其它领域得到进一步发展。

【关键词】开源;操作系统;软件1.引言开源软件(Open source software简称OSS)是一种源代码可以任意获取的计算机软件,这种软件的版权持有人在软件协议的规定之下保留一部分权利并允许用户学习、修改、增进提高这款软件的质量。

经过二十多年的发展,开源软件,在操作系统、编译工具链、数据库、WEB服务器、移动操作系统等各个方面已经成为主流。

已经成为一股推进计算机及相关行业不停进步的巨大力量。

开源软件已经渗透到了我们日常生活的方方面面。

2.开源软件的起源与历史发展2.1 开源软件的起源与初步发展开源软件的起源于上世纪70年代的黑客文化。

因为黑客文化的信仰:最大化的使计算机的运用和信息的获取成为免费的和公开的理念与开源软件的思想一致。

美国国家工程院院士Richardstallman在1984年建立一个类似于UNIX的操作系统GUN(全称是“GNU’s Not Unix!”),这个系统致力于供一个如Unix 的完全由“自由软件”组成的操作系统,并通过GPL协议来保障这些软件能够永久被人们所免费享用和自由地修改发布。

自此揭开了开源运动的序幕。

之后,Stallman用一年的时间完成了GNU软件--GNU EMACS,其为一个编辑器,类似于一种集成开发环境。

EMACS具有强大的功能,且允许自由的分发复制,EMACS 迅速传播,并且一些人开台对EMACS添加新功能、修补错误。

这样EMACS日益完善,其得到了巨大的成功。

1985年,Stallman成立了一个基金会:FSF(Free Software Foundation,自由软件基金会)为开发GNU项目筹集资金。

1985年9月,著名的GNU宣言发表,在宣言中Stallman对于GNU计划作了更详细的阐述。

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

PreConference
Conference
Post Conference
MITPM 2019
31st July 2019 60 pax
1-2 Aug 2019 150 pax
PMP in
80
Malaysia
MITPM 2019 MITPM 2019
31st July 2019 72 pax
31st July 2019 85 pax
Quarterly Forum 2 (April –Jun 08)
Focus: Project Politics and Conflict Management
Free to attend 4 Quarterly Forums (16 PDUs) Discounted registration fees (e.g MITPM 2019) PMP® help non-PMP® Initiative Develop Project Management Awareness templates Organize or host awareness talks Conduct workshops Conduct lessons learned sessions Promote PMP® certification Project management software evaluation/demo Research based projects/thesis White papers publication and/or presentation opportunities. Technology specific information sharing/updates
PM Performance Competence
PROVIDES FRAMEWORK
Personal Attitudes
PM Personal Competence
Scope Time Cost Quality Risk Stakeholders Satisfaction
Elements of Effective Project Leadership
PMI’s CGC’s Program Management Professional Credentialing Committee (PgMPCC), International Editorial Advisory for PM World Today and PM Forum.
35+ Project Management Experience
Managing Global Software Project Via Virtual Team Michael Song
Director of Engineering Motorola Technology Malaysia
Tea Break
PMI's Program Management Standard: Its value to IT Organizations Prof Hubert Vaughan
• Communication Planning • Information Distribution • Performance Reporting
• ManaTgeoSotaklesho&lders techniques Project Success
HR Mgt.
Comm. Risk
Mgt.
Mgt.
A New Approach to Scope Management: Minimizing the never ending Change Requests
By : Professor Hubert Vaughan
Program Consulta来自t for the China Galileo Navigation Satellite Program
Knowledge Areas
• Human Resource Planning
Time Cost
Q•uaAlciqtyuire Project Team
Mgt.
Mgt.
M• gDte.velop Project Team
• Manage Project Team
Project Management Integration
MSCPMP Circle Subscribers 468
528
468
MSCPMP Circle subscriber: 40% discount Registration DIRECT to mpcAsiaICTpm (Ms Yap) before 1 April 2019
PMP Help PMP Initiative
3.45pm-4.00pm 4.00pm-4.45pm
4.45-5.00pm
15 May 2019 Main Conference
Registration & Morning Coffee
Welcoming Address - atSC
Key Note Re-thinking PMBOK, CMM and ISO 9000
Procure. Mgt.
Knowledge Areas
Project Life Cycle
PMI’s PM Competency Framework
PMI believes that the project success requires project manager competence, as well as organizational project management maturity and capability
By: Dr Davidson Frame, PMP®
Dean, University of Management & Technology,Virginia, USA
PMI Fellow Author of the best seller, Managing Projects in
Organizations (2019) PMI’s Director of Certification (1990-96) and Director
your sales agents – CSA, Iverson, Mandy, Vivien, YY Only 20 vouchers will be allocated on a first come first serve
basis
Voucher not exchangeable with cash Promotion end at 31 April 2019
Scheme
Only for MSCPMP Circle Subscriber For every group-of-three participants introduced to sign
up our PMP program
A voucher valued RM 500 to attend MITPM 2019 Conference Special Group Discount will be given to participants, please talk
8.30-9.00am 9.00am-9.15am 9.15am-10.00am
10.00am-10.45 am 10.45am-11.00am 11.00am-11.45am 11.45am-12.30pm
12.30pm-2.00pm 2.00pm-2.15pm 2.15pm-3.00pm
3.00pm-3.45pm
Chair, PMI IT & Telecom SIG
Sponsor Lunch and Networking
Afternoon Welcome Session
Managing IT Project Like a Business Mark Lurch, PMP®
Past Chair, PMI IT & Telecom SIG
Networking
Sharing
Learning
Accumulating PDUs
HR and Communication Processes within Project Management Framework
Stakeholder needs and expectations
Scope Mgt.
Source: Project Manager Competency Development Framework 2nd Ed, PMI
Knowledge + Leadership Lead to
Project Performance
Project Performance
PM Knowledge Competence
Program Consultant for the China Galileo Navigation Satellite Program
Lucky Draw
15 May 2019 Post-Conference Seminar
Implementing Earned Value Management Systems
Source: Project Manager Competency Development Framework 1st Ed, PMI
Preview
Track Records
2019
2019
2019
MITPM
The Asia Pacific LARGEST
IT Project Management Conference
2 Jan 2019 – MSCPMP Launching
相关文档
最新文档